The 1986 Pontiac Bonneville is a midsize car with a 3.8L engine, running on regular gasoline and paired with a 3-speed automatic transmission. Known for its comfortable ride and spacious interior, it offers a balance of performance and practicality. What is the fuel efficiency of the Pontiac Bonneville?
The 1986 Pontiac Bonneville with a 3.8L engine and 3-speed automatic transmission averages around 17-20 MPG in the city and 25-28 MPG on the highway, which is typical for midsize cars of its era.
